|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| This patch introduces type checking for type families of which associated type synonyms are a special case. E.g. type family Sum n m type instance Sum Zero n = n type instance Sum (Succ n) m = Succ (Sum n m) where data Zero -- empty type data Succ n -- empty type In addition we support equational constraints of the form: ty1 ~ ty2 (where ty1 and ty2 are arbitrary tau types) in any context where type class constraints are already allowed, e.g. data Equals a b where Equals :: a ~ b => Equals a b The above two syntactical extensions are disabled by default. Enable with the -XTypeFamilies flag. For further documentation about the patch, see: * the master plan http://hackage.haskell.org/trac/ghc/wiki/TypeFunctions * the user-level documentation http://haskell.org/haskellwiki/GHC/Indexed_types The patch is mostly backwards compatible, except for: * Some error messages have been changed slightly. * Type checking of GADTs now requires a bit more type declarations: not only should the type of a GADT case scrutinee be given, but also that of any identifiers used in the branches and the return type. Record disambiguation (-fdisambiguate-record-fields) In record construction and pattern matching (although not in record updates) it is clear which field name is intended even if there are several in scope. This extension uses the constructor to disambiguate. Thus C { x=3 } uses the 'x' field from constructor C (assuming there is one) even if there are many x's in scope. 2. Record punning (-frecord-puns) In a record construction or pattern match or update you can omit the "=" part, thus C { x, y } This is just syntactic sugar for C { x=x, y=y } 3. Dot-dot notation for records (-frecord-dot-dot) In record construction or pattern match (but not update) you can use ".." to mean "all the remaining fields". So C { x=v, .. } means to fill in the remaining fields to give C { x=v, y=y } (assuming C has fields x and y). This might reasonably considered very dodgy stuff. For pattern-matching it brings into scope a bunch of things that are not explictly mentioned; and in record construction it just picks whatver 'y' is in scope for the 'y' field. Still, Lennart Augustsson really wants it, and it's a feature that is extremely easy to explain. Implementation ~~~~~~~~~~~~~~ I thought of using the "parent" field in the GlobalRdrEnv, but that's really used for import/export and just isn't right for this. For example, for import/export a field is a subordinate of the *type constructor* whereas here we need to know what fields belong to a particular *data* constructor. The main thing is that we need to map a data constructor to its fields, and we need to do so in the renamer. For imported modules it's easy: just look in the imported TypeEnv. For the module being compiled, we make a new field tcg_field_env in the TcGblEnv. The important functions are RnEnv.lookupRecordBndr RnEnv.lookupConstructorFields There is still a significant infelicity in the way the renamer works on patterns, which I'll tackle next. | | | | | | | | | | The class is named IsString with the single method fromString. Overloaded strings work the same way as overloaded numeric literals. In expressions a string literals gets a fromString applied to it. In a pattern there will be an equality comparison with the fromString:ed literal. Use -foverloaded-strings to enable this extension.

| | | | | | | | | | | | | | | | Lazy patterns are quite tricky! Consider f ~(C x) = 3 Can the Num constraint from the 3 be discharged by a Num dictionary bound by the pattern? Definitely not! See Note [Hopping the LIE in lazy patterns] in TcPat The type checker wasn't ensuring this, and that was causing all manner of strange things to happen. It actually manifested as a strictness bug reported by Sven Panne. I've added his test case as tcrun040.
